Dennis kicks off campaign for governor

By MELISSA M. SCALLAN - mmscallan@sunherald.com

    ORDER REPRINT →

February 14, 2011 09:14 AM

Coast businessman Dave Dennis officially kicked off his campaign for governor this morning in Pass Christian.

Speaking to about 75 supporters at the harbor, Dennis said the state needs leadership from the private sector.

Dennis kicked off a 21-stop tour around the state and was on the Coast on Monday.
